格式比较乱,主要是为了记录平时的一些操作,学习过程;
1,查看数量
127.0.0.1:6379> dbsize
(integer) 6
2,手动重写aof文件
127.0.0.1:6379> bgrewriteaof
Background append only file rewriting started
3,保存aof日志,这个命令会阻塞其他操作,建议使用bgsave
127.0.0.1:6379> save
OK
4,查看上一次保存的时间
127.0.0.1:6379> lastsave
(integer) 1561370112
5,后台的方式保存
127.0.0.1:6379> bgsave
Background saving started
127.0.0.1:6379> lastsave
(integer) 1561370140
6,flushdb清理当前连接db
flushall清理所有db
7,info命令显示详细信息,如Memory信息
used_memory:1928448 数据结构的空间
used_memory_rss:8679424 实占空间
mem_fragmentation_ratio:4.50 前2者比例,1.n最好,如果此值特别大,说明redis内存碎片严重,可以导出再导入一次。
role:master
connected_slaves:2
slave0:ip=127.0.0.1,port=6380,state=online,offset=567100,lag=0
slave1:ip=127.0.0.1,port=6381,state=online,offset=567100,lag=0
Stats-fork信息
latest_fork_usec:2506 上次导出rdb快照,持久化花费微秒,注意,如果某实例有10G内容,导出需要2分钟,每分钟写入10000次,导致不断的rdb导出,磁盘一直处于IO较高的状态。
8,慢日志slowlog
1,多久才是慢?
slowlog-log-slower-than 10000 来指定,单位是微秒
设置方式:
127.0.0.1:6379> config get slowlog-log-slower-than
1) "slowlog-log-slower-than"
2) "10000"
127.0.0.1:6379> config set slowlog-log-slower-than 100
OK
127.0.0.1:6379> config get slowlog-log-slower-than
1) "slowlog-log-slower-than"
2) "100"
2,服务器储存多少条慢日志
slowlog-max-len 128来限制的。
3,查看慢日志
127.0.0.1:6379> slowlog get
1) 1) (integer) 2
2) (integer) 1561442704
3) (integer) 131
4) 1) "keys"
2) "*"
2) 1) (integer) 1
2) (integer) 1561442666
3) (integer) 105
4) 1) "config"
2) "get"
3) "slowlog-log-slower-than"
3) 1) (integer) 0
2) (integer) 1561370112
3) (integer) 20647
4) 1) "save"
另外有需要云服务器可以了解下创新互联scvps.cn,海内外云服务器15元起步,三天无理由+7*72小时售后在线,公司持有idc许可证,提供“云服务器、裸金属服务器、高防服务器、香港服务器、美国服务器、虚拟主机、免备案服务器”等云主机租用服务以及企业上云的综合解决方案,具有“安全稳定、简单易用、服务可用性高、性价比高”等特点与优势,专为企业上云打造定制,能够满足用户丰富、多元化的应用场景需求。
网页标题:Redis之-常用命令-创新互联
本文地址:https://www.cdcxhl.com/article0/ioooo.html
成都网站建设公司_创新互联,为您提供定制网站、做网站、App设计、小程序开发、网站内链、Google
声明:本网站发布的内容(图片、视频和文字)以用户投稿、用户转载内容为主,如果涉及侵权请尽快告知,我们将会在第一时间删除。文章观点不代表本网站立场,如需处理请联系客服。电话:028-86922220;邮箱:631063699@qq.com。内容未经允许不得转载,或转载时需注明来源: 创新互联